Synopsis
Waleed dreams of a writing career while suffering from depression. He develops a relationship with his neighbor – a small-time crook. While the scheme turns into an unexpected friendship, it leads them into a journey of dark encounters.

Maha Haj
Director
Haj was born in Nazareth, Israel.[1] She was educated in the Baptist Christian school in Nazareth, though both her parents were communist activists. Under her father’s influence she began studying pharmacy science, but after year switched to literature, and completed her BA in English and Arabic literature at the Hebrew University of Jerusalem, and her MA in language and literature at Haifa University
